What color is 484E46?

The RGB color code for color number #484E46 is RGB(72, 78, 70). In the RGB color model, #484E46 has a red value of 72, a green value of 78, and a blue value of 70.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 7.7% cyan, 0.0% magenta, 10.3% yellow, and 69.4%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 105° (degrees), 5.4 % saturation, and 29.0 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#484E46 has a hue of 105° (degrees), 10.3 % saturation and 30.6 % brightness/value.

Color 484E46 is cool or warm?

Color 484E46 is a cool color.

What is the LRV of 484E46?

Color code 484E46 has an LRV of nearly 7. By LRV value, it is a dark color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V), indicates how light or dark a color will look on a scale of 0 (black) to 100 (white).

Monochromatic Color Palette

Monochromatic colors belong to the same hue angle but different tints and shades. Monochromatic color palette can be generated by keeping the exact hue of the base color and then changing the saturation and lightness.

Analogous Color Palette

Analogous colors are a group of colors adjacent to each other on a color wheel. Group of these adjacent colors forms Analogous color scheme Palette. Analogous Palette can be generated by increasing or decreasing the hue value by 30 points.

Triadic Color Palette

The triadic color palette has three colors separated by 120° in the RGB color wheel

Tetradic Color Palette

The tetradic colour scheme composed of two sets of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.
